Where are they now?

All the great players who played for Charlton. What happened to them? What are they doing now?

PEARSON, John. Sheffield Wednesday, Charlton, Leeds, Rotherham, Barnsley, Hull City, Carlisle, Mansfield, Cardiff (1981-1995)Worked as an Insurance Salesman until becoming manager of Carlisle and assistant manager of Stoke City.He now manages the non league team Sheffield (the worlds oldest football club). He also runs soccer schools in Yorkshire along with other ex-pro`s.

PHILLIPS, John. Shrewsbury, Aston V, Chelsea, Crewe, Brighton., Charlton, C Palace (1968-1983). Now runs the motor factors company that he set up in Mitcham, while still playing for Crystal Palace. Both his father and grandfather played League football

PHILLIPS, Leighton. Cardiff, Aston V, Swansea, Charlton, Exeter. (1967-1982). Lives in Neath and has worked for Confederation Life since retiring from professional football. He is now a senior life underwriter for the company.

PEACOCK, Keith. Charlton. (1962-1978). Former Gillingham manager who is now assistant manager of Charlton Athletic, the latest in many posts he has held for the club.

RIDDICK, Gordon. Luton, Gillingham, Charlton, Leyton O, Northampton, Brentford. (1962-1976). Lives in Watford where he used to run his own building company, then managed a builders merchants and kitchen company. Now employed as a sales executive and has worked freelance for BBC Match of the day since he finished playing.

POWELL, Colin. Charlton, Gillingham. (1972-1982). Paddy is now groundsman at Charlton Athletic's ground, The Valley.

SMART, Roger. Swindon, Charlton. (1961-1973). Now runs the Plough public house in Swindon

SIMONSEN, Allan. Charlton (1982) Is now manager of the Faroes Islands national team.

PARTRIDGE, Malcolm. Mansfield, Leicester, Charlton, Grimsby, Scunthorpe. (1967-1981) Now runs the Millfields Hotel in Grimsby

DUNPHY, Eammon. Man U, York, Millwall, Charlton, Reading (1962-1976) Back in Dublin working as a writer and broadcaster.

SEWELL, John. Charlton, C Palace, Leyton O. (1956-1971) Is now running a teashop in America.

PEAKE, Andy. Leicester, Grimsby, Charlton, Middlesboro, (1978-1992). Joined the Police force and has since played for the Leicestershire Constabulary FC.

NAYLOR, Terry. Tottenham, Charlton. (1969-1983). Terry went on to run the 'Pickwick' public house in South East London, also worked as a football reporter for the Sunday Sport and is now a postman

NELSON, Andy, West Ham, Ipswich, Orient, Plymouth (1957-1967). Managed many clubs including Plymouth and Charlton, now lives in Alicante Spain having retired won a Spanish Bowls Championship in 1996.

MacKENZIE, Steve. C Palace, Man C, WBA, Charlton, Sheff Wed, Shrewsbury. Steve(1979-1994) Lives in Midland where he runs an internet development company.

McLEARY, Alan. Millwall, Sheffield United, Wimbledon, Charlton Athletic, Bristol City, Millwall (1982-1998). Started his management career with Millwall and became assistant manager at Oxford United until May 2001.

MEHMET, Dave. Millwall, Charlton, Gillingham, Millwall. (1976-1987) Went into non-league management and is now assistant Academy boss of Millwall

MILLER, Paul. Tottenham, Charlton, Watford, Bournemouth, Brentford, Swansea. (1978-1990) Lives in Hampstead worked as a business development manager for an Employment Consultancy before moving onto Bangue De Luxembourg, has also acted as an agent.

MILNE, Ralph. Dundee United, Charlton, Bristol C, Man Utd, West Ham (1977-1989) Has now been unemployed in for several years, living in the Nailsea area of Bristol.

LAWRENCE, Lennie. Plymouth, Charlton. Managed Plymouth, Charlton, Middlesborough, Bradford City, Luton Town and now Grimsby Town.

LAWRIE, Sam. Middlesborough, Charlton Ath, Bradford P.A. (1951-1965). Died in 1979.

KENNING, Mike. Aston Villa, Shrewsbury, Charlton, Norwich, Wolves, Charlton, QPR, Watford (1959-1973) Now lives in South Africa working as a Sales Rep for a safety equipment company.

JOHNS, Nicky. Millwall, Sheff Utd, Charlton, QPR, Maidstone (1976-1990). Is now working as Football in The Community officer based at Crystal Palace FC.

JONES, Andy. Port V, Charlton, Port V, Bristol C, Bournemouth, Leyton O. (1985-1993) Now a financial adviser.

HALES, Derek. Luton, Charlton, Derby, West Ham, Charlton, Gillingham, (1972-1985). Lives in Sittingbourne and describes his current occupation as constructional enterprises!.

HARFORD, Ray. Charlton, Exeter, Lincoln Mansfield, Port V, Colchester. (1965-1974) An experienced coach and manager is now first team coach at Millwall.

HARRIS, Carl. Leeds, Charlton, Bury, Rochdale, Exeter C. (1974-1988) Former manager of Briton Ferry in the Welsh League. ]

HARRISON, Steve. Blackpool, Watford, Charlton (1971-1981)A well travelled coach is currently with Aston Villa.

HAZEL, Tony. QPR, Millwall, Crystal Palace, Charlton (1964-1980) Now lives in Flackwell Heath and works as an Engineer for British Telecome.

HICKS, Martin. Charlton, Reading, Birmingham (1977-1992) Was coaching at Newbury, close to Reading, now works as a Postman.

HINCE, Paul. Man C, Charlton, Bury, Crewe. (1966-1970). Is now a journalist with the Manchester Evening News, having taken up journalism with the Ashton Reporter before joining city.

HINTON, Marvin. Charlton, Chelsea (1957-1974). Was running his own Office removals business. But has been unable to work since a head on car smash he was involved in near his home in Crawley, Sussex.

GATTING, Steve. Arsenal, Brighton, Charlton, (1977-1993) Is brother of former Middlesex and England cricketer, Mike, who was last heard of playing for non-league St. Leonards.

GILCHRIST, Paul. Charlton, Doncaster, Southampton, Portsmouth, Swindon, Hereford (1969-1979) Ran a health and fitness club in Swindon, but now works for B.M.W. in Sussex as a service advisor.

GILES, Jim. Swindon, Aldershot, Exeter, Charlton, Exeter. (1965-1980) Jim, is now a Builder in Ottery St Mary, Devon.

GLOVER, Len. Charlton, Leicester (1962-1975) Now a publican in Kibworth, Leicestershire

GRITT, Steve. Bournemouth, Charlton, Walsall, Charlton. (1976-1993). Former joint manager of Charlton and Brighton, chief scout of Gillingham and became reserve team boss at Millwall before taking up the post of assistant manager.

FERNS, Phil. Bournemouth, Charlton, Wimbledon, Blackpool, Aldershot (1978-1985) Lives in Poole, is F.A. Coaching rep for Dorset and an F.A. Fun week director.

FIRMANI, Eddie. Charlton, Southend, Charlton. (1951-1967) Sspent many years coaching in North America now works as pitch consultant.

FLANAGAN, Mike. Charlton, C Palace, QPR, Charlton, Camb U. (1971-1986) Manager of Gillingham until early 1995

FOLEY, Theo. Exeter, Northampton, Charlton. (1955-1967) Was on the coaching staff of Arsenal, Northampton, Southend and currently Spurs where he runs the reserves.

FRYATT, Jim. Charlton, Southend, Bradford P.A., Southport, Torquay, Stockport, Blackburn, Oldham, Southport, Stockport, Torquay. (1959-1974) Moved over to America becoming a croupier in a Las Vegas Casino.

ELLIOTT, Paul. Charlton, Luton, Aston Villa,Celtic, Chelsea. (1981-1994) Now works as a T.V. pundit and helps with Academy at Chelsea

CAMPBELL, Jock Charlton (1946-1957) Died in 1983

ACHAMPONG, Kenny. Fulham, Charlton, Leyton O. (1984-1992) Is now living in North London after playing in many countries including Ghana and player/coach at Cardiff City FC, now with Merthyr Town.

ALLEN, Dennis. Charlton, Reading, Bournemouth (1956-1970) An side forward who was the brother of Les and father of Portsmouth star Martin until he died in July 1995.

ALLISON, Malcolm. Charlton, West Ham (1949-1957). Flamboyant manager who achieved incredible success with Manchester City, as well as bringing colour to a number of other clubs. Lives near Middlesbrough and his last League post was as Manager of Bristol Rovers in 1993. Believed to have suffered a substantial loss as a result of the collapse of the B.C.C.I. bank.

BAILEY, Mike. Charlton, Wolves, Hereford. (1959-1978) Managed Hereford United, Charlton Athletic Sacked as reserve team coach at Portsmouth in February 1995. Now manages non league Leatherhead

BARRON, William. Charlton, Northampton. (1937-1950) Now retired, living in Northampton the town where he played most of his career.

BARTRAM, Sam. Charlton. (1934-1955) Former Coal miner. Opened a sports shop near The Valley after his playing days where over and was a respected journalist died 1981.

WALKER, Mike. Reading, Shrewsbury, York, Watford, Charlton, Colchester U. (1963-1982). Started his management career as reserve team boss at Norwich before taking control of the first team, left for Everton only to return to Carrow Road after starting his own skip hire company is now managing Apoel Nicosia in Cyprus.

WALSH, Paul. Charlton, Luton, Liverpool, Tottenham, QPR, Portsmouth, Man C, Portsmouth. (1979-1995) Is now a player agent living in Hampshire also acts as a media pundit and dabbles with a bit of property development

WENT, Paul. Leyton O, Charlton, Fulham, Portsmouth, Cardiff, Leyton O. (1965-1979)He is now a rep for Courage Brewery.

WHITEHOUSE, Brian. W..B.A., Norwich, Wrexham, C.Palace, Charlton, Orient (1955-1967). Made a name for himself as a top class coach working at such clubs as Arsenal, West Brom, Manchester United and Aston Villa where he was chief scout

WOOD, Jeff. Charlton, Colchester, Exeter. (1975-1984) Former Brighton manager who is now coaching Sliema Wanderers in Malta.

WRIGHT, Charlie. Workington, Grimsby, Charlton, Bolton. (1958-1972). Now runs a transport cafe called 'Charlies Place' in Charlton.
